On-chip low-voltage capacitor-less low dropout regulator capable of modulating the Q factor

摘要

A system and method for a capacitor less low dropout (LDO) voltage regulator, and an error amplifier is configured to amplify the difference between the reference voltage and the regulated LDO voltage. The Miller amplifier is coupled to the output of the error amplifier without including an external capacitor in the LDO voltage regulator, and the Miller amplifier is configured to amplify the miller capacitance formed at its input node. The capacitor coupled to the output of the error amplifier reduces the Q value (q) and thereby generates a positive feedback loop to improve the stability of the system.
